    This sketchbook is a mix of urban sketching, nature journal, a diary and notebook. Most sketchers were done from life, but some were done from photos. Most are line and wash, as I find that the fastest way to capture my impressions of a place.
    I've just returned from a six week trip to Hawaii, Australia and Thailand (I know, I am incredibly lucky) and was determined to keep a travel sketchbook to remind me of this amazing trip. Sketching your surroundings is a brilliant way of improving your mindfulness, getting to know your destination better, improving your art, making your memories stronger and meeting new people. I cannot recommend it highly enough!
    But this trip was for my husband, so I didn't want to hijack it and so I kept most sketches to 20-30 minutes and did one every other day (ish). I thought that was pretty fair.
    I took as few supplies as possible:
    Etchr watercolour sketch book
    Stabilo Point 88 pens - black and brown
    Pigment fineliners - black and sepia - in a range of widths 0.2, 0.4, 0.5, 0.8mm
    Waterbrush
    Spritz bottle
    Derwent line and wash paint set with a few added colours
    No pencil or eraser - no time to erase mistakes!!
